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Den Haag Centraal to Cambridge is to bus which costs £45 - £90 and takes 12h 55m.
The fastest way to get from Den Haag Centraal to Cambridge is to subway and fly which takes 3h 27m and costs £170 - £420.
No, there is no direct bus from Den Haag Centraal to Cambridge. However, there are services departing from The Hague and arriving at Parkside via London Victoria.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 12h 55m.
No, there is no direct train from Den Haag Centraal to Cambridge. However, there are services departing from Den Haag Centraal and arriving at Cambridge via Rotterdam Centraal, Brussel-Zuid / Bruxelles-Midi and King's Cross.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 5h 48m.
The distance between Den Haag Centraal and Cambridge is 217 miles.
The best way to get from Den Haag Centraal to Cambridge without a car is to train via Brussels which takes 5h 48m and costs £150 - £300.
It takes approximately 3h 27m to get from Den Haag Centraal to Cambridge, including transfers.
Den Haag Centraal to Cambridge bus services, operated by FlixBus, depart from The Hague station.
Den Haag Centraal to Cambridge train services, operated by Eurostar, depart from Rotterdam Centraal station.
The best way to get from Den Haag Centraal to Cambridge is to train via Brussels which takes 5h 48m and costs £150 - £300.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s £45 - £90 and takes 12h 55m.
